Today's projects feature some pretty bundles in the 2022 Holiday catalog by Stampin' Up!  First is a fabulous card by Candy with the Cottage Wreaths bundle. 

Oct Candy Country Wreath

Her colors include Cherry Cobbler, Old Olive, White & Crumb Cake. 

Details:

  • It's an easy fun fold card; she trimmed off 1" on the right side of her card front to reveal the Lights Aglow DSP on the inside edge.  
  • She textured the Crumb Cake layer with the Timber 3D embossing folder. 
  • Silver 3/8" edge ribbon and Festive Pearls are the embellishments

Next is a book binding fun fold card by Mary; she also featured the Country Wreaths bundle. 

Oct mary Country Wreath

A book binding card is made by adding an extra score line to your 4 1/4" X 11" card.  Score at 4 1/4" and 5 1/2". 

The DSP layers are 3/4" X 3 7/8" and 3 7/8" square.  Red layers are 7/8" X 4" and 4" square. 

She used the Gingham Cottage DSP on her card front and Real Red & Garden Green card stock.

Lastly today is a beautiful scene made by Roxann with the Christmas Barn bundle seen here.  

Oct Roxann Christmas Barn

Her colors include Cherry Cobbler, White & Mossy Meadow.  She used Blends markers to color the images and our new Very Best Trio tag punch on the corners.

  • Easy way to make a 3 panel card with the Friendly Hello Bundle


    I shared this pretty card on last week's FB Live.  It features the new Friendly Hello bundle.  The stamp set AND the 12 X 12" Designer Paper is free with any $100 order during our Sale-a-Bration promotion. 

    Friendly Hello DSP card

    These pretty colors include Pool Party, Fresh Freesia, Black & White.  I colored in the bird, flowers & leaves with Stampin' Blends markers. 

    My top favorite thing about Stampin' Up! is our coordinating colors.  The fact that everything matches & coordinates so effortlessly takes so much work out of the creative process!  I used to struggle so much to get things to match before I 'met' Stampin' Up!  

    Friendly Hello DSP card

    Measurements:

    • Pool Party card base 5 ½” X 8 ½”, White 4” X 5 ¼”
    • Evening Evergreen 2 7/8” X 1 ¾”.
    • DSP 3 pieces 1 3/4” X 5”, 1 7/8” X 3”, 1 7/8” square

    I stamped one of the images onto the edges of my inside layer; almost like a frame.  Love this added detail!

  • 3 ideas with the Friendly Hello bundle with video & measurements


    I featured the Friendly Hello bundle on last week's Facebook Live. One of the projects is this 'latch fold' card. Click here to get to my page & I hope you'll follow me too. 

    It's normally called a Joy Fold card but I added the flowers on the lower left as a latch to hold it closed.  I like it when a fun fold card stays flat and doesn't pop open on it's own. 

    Friendly Hello Latch

     

    The color combination is Pool Party with Fresh Freesia.  I think it's soft & springy; which we sorely need right now in North Dakota.  It's super color the last few weeks with more snow than I like!

    I stamped the left flap of the card with the double flower image instead of texturing it.  I like the tone on tone stamping.  It adds detail without getting 'busy'.
